Handling long URLs and overly-dynamic URLs on eCommerce site
-
Hello Forum,
I've been optimizing an eCommerce site and our SEOmoz crawls are favorable for the most part, except for long URLs and overly-dynamic URLs. These issues stem from two URL types: Layered navigation (faceted search) and non-Google internal search results. I outline the issues for each below.
We use an SEO-friendly URL structure for our product category pages, but once bots start "clicking" our layered navigation options, all the parameters are appended to our SEO-friendly urls, causing the SEOmoz crawl warnings.
Layered Navigation :
SEO-Friendly Category Page: oursite.com/shop/meditation-cushions.htmlEffects of layered navigation: oursite.com/shop/meditation-cushions.html?bolster_material_quality=414&bolsters_appearance=206&color=12&dir=asc&height=291&order=name
As you can see the parameters include product attributes and page sorts. I should note that all pages generated by these parameters use the element to point back to the SEO-friendly URL We have also set up Google's Webmaster Tools to handle these parameters.
Internal Search Function:
Our URLs start off simple: oursite.com/catalogsearch/result/?q=brown. Then the bot clicks all the layered navigation options, yielding oursite.com/catalogsearch/result/index/?appearance=54&cat=67&clothing_material=83&color=12&product_color=559&q=brown. Also, all search results are set to noindex,follow.My question is: Should we worry about these overly-dynamic and long ULR warnings? We have set up canonical elements, "noindex,follow" solutions, and configured Webmaster Tools to handle our parameters. If these are a concern, how would you resolve these issues?
-
I see this thread was from last year, so I am hoping between then and now you have determined an answer and would be able to advise. I am having the same issue with our consumer sight.
-
If you make them friendly it will shorten them
x=y can become y
But having done that and they are still too long i would ignore them as they are no-index.
-
There another company handling the server side of things. All I know is that we're using PHP and MySQL for Magento.
Even if we did a friendly URL rewrite, wouldn't we still get long URLs? We would just have each parameter become words separated by slashed. i.e .
/shop/meditation-cushions.html/high quaily/patterened/green/10inches/sortedbyname/
I suppose these URLs shorter. Is something like this better?
-
Marc
The crawl warnings are those found in SEOmoz's crawl diagnostics: "Overly-Dynamic URL" and "Long URL." These are not duplicate content issues and the URLs resolve properly.
I just want to make sure we're not getting dinged for having URLs that are too long. If we are, what are some way to go about shortening them?
-Aaron
-
What kind of "crawl warnings" are we talking about here? Duplicate content? Do the URL's resolve properly when the additional parameters are appending to the SEO-friendly URL's?
"I should note that all pages generated by these parameters use the element to point back to the SEO-friendly URL We have also set up Google's Webmaster Tools to handle these parameters."
Keep in mind, using canonical tags is like setting up 301 redirects on all those pages. Some people don't now that, so I thought I'd just throw it out there. So, if any of those additional pages with the host of parameters contain unique/different content than the seo-friendly versions, using canonical tags is not a good move as they will get no attention from search engines that respect the canonical tag.
For example, do not use a canonical tag on a 'Page 2' to point back to page 1. Each page will contain different information/products/whatever, and you want search engines (SE) to see and index those pages, regardless of what the URL looks like (as long as it works and your Title/META/H1-H6 tags are all in order to reflect the different content on each page.
I'm not sure I'm following your concern 100% percent, so I hope I was on the right path with what I said. Can you please be more specific as to what you concern is with the "overly-dynamic and long ULR warnings" please, and I'll be happy to help you out some more.
- Marc
-
The easy fix is the canonical, yet Bing suggest not using the canonical on the true page, only the duplicates. Best if you can handle that in code, but not a big worry of you cant.
Facet naviagtion is a big problem, with no easy answers.
What sort of server are you using, on a windows server it is very easy to set up friendly urls for your dynamic urls.
Got a burning SEO question?
Subscribe to Moz Pro to gain full access to Q&A, answer questions, and ask your own.
Browse Questions
Explore more categories
-
Moz Tools
Chat with the community about the Moz tools.
-
SEO Tactics
Discuss the SEO process with fellow marketers
-
Community
Discuss industry events, jobs, and news!
-
Digital Marketing
Chat about tactics outside of SEO
-
Research & Trends
Dive into research and trends in the search industry.
-
Support
Connect on product support and feature requests.
Related Questions
-
Need advise/strategy for cleaning up backlinks to my site
I recently redesigned my website (studio35design.com), and with that, I'm finally paying attention to SEO. I used a few different tools to find the amount of backlinking domains I've built up through the 7 or so years. The numbers are the following: 52 Total Backlinking Domains (800+ links):
Moz Pro | | rubennunez
• 17 of those are from blog commenting - they are pretty much all NF
• 20 of those are from sitewide footer credits on websites I've built. They are all old, as I stopped adding sitewide links to my client sites over a year ago.
• 7 of those are from spam. My site was hacked last year which contributed to alot of it. I've since then completely scrapped my old site and built this one on webflow (Not self-hosted like my old WP site).
• The other 10 or so are from forums, and the odd photo credit. As you can tell, almost none of these backlinks links are really any good. I'm surprised that my DA is 27 really. So moving forward, I need to know the best strategy dealing with these "bad" links. For the spam, I'm going to disavow in google webmasters. As for the rest, here are my questions... QUESTION 1:
As for the sitewide links, would the best thing be to remove the link altogether from the footer of each one of those sites? Some I can't because they are really old, and I don't have access to them (I'll probably disavow), but the rest I can still go in and update. QUESTION 2:
Will removing a ton of links at once hurt my DA and my google ranking? I can probably eliminate 500-600 links within a few days just by removing the sitewide links. How quickly can I expect those links to drop off? A few months? QUESTIONS 3:
Should I disavow blog commenting links even though they are NF? Does it matter at all? QUESTION 4:
I noticed 5 or so of the domains I have links one aren't working domains anymore. How quickly can I expect those links to drop off? Thanks in advance for your help.0 -
How do you search for mentions of your brand without searching within your own site
We have a social network site and we monitor mentions. However, when we search we are finding content from our site being included. How do i filter the content to exclude my site.
Moz Pro | | seoworx1230 -
How do YOU use site explorer?
I normally use open site explorer to identify links that competitors of my clients have and sometimes this gives me what I call 'some low hanging fruit' to go after. (and of course links that are more challenging to get) I don't know why this didn't occur to me sooner. If my client is a chiropractor why not look at the links for 50 or 100 of the top rankings chiropractic sites all over the US? This would HAVE to uncover a wealth of blogs to comment on that have good authority, great industry associations, publications, forums - a whole wealth of items. It made me wonder how many people use site explorer like I have been (top 3-4 competitors that your client has) or identifying links pointing to LOTS of competitors? How do you use it? Couldn't you almost base an entire link building campaign using OSE? Why would this be a bad idea if not? Just some random thoughts. THE WEEKEND IS ALMOST HERE - Have a great day everybody! 🙂
Moz Pro | | Mrupp441 -
Open Site Explorer Video Broken?
Hey, I went to watch this Open Site Explorer video, and found that I can't see any video - but I can hear the audio? http://www.seomoz.org/webinars/using-open-site-explorer-to-uncover-new-marketing-opportunities Wondering what's going on. Can anyone help? Thanks a bunch
Moz Pro | | naturalsociety0 -
Comparing with Open Site Explorer
Hi, I am trying to compare a website that has a url of e.g. https://mysite.com on Open Site Explorer. Any idea how to do this? It will only compare it when I use www and it also doesn't accept https. So I am comparing www.mysite.com which has redirects on it https://mysite.com but I am worried it's not comparing the right stats? If this makes sense and you can help it would be greatly appreciated. Cheers
Moz Pro | | Hughescov0 -
Is there any alternatives to Yahoo Site Explorer?
Hi, Is there any alternatives to Yahoo Site Explorer? I want to find backlinks of some unavailable pages and YSE was a great tool to deal with. But when I used tools like Open Site Explorer, ahrefs.com etc., I couldn't find one same like YSE. Because when I tried, it shows'No data available for this URL' where on YSE I found inbound links. What Alternatives Are There? thanks in advance!
Moz Pro | | VipinLouka780 -
How to get seomoz to re-crawl a site?
I had a lot of duplicate content issues and have fixed all the other warnings. I want to check the site again.
Moz Pro | | adamzski0 -
Why is Open site Explorer showing: No Data Available for this URL
Hi there, Im having a few problems getting my site www.incarmotorfactors.co.uk up and running on SEOMoz and im not sure what im doing wrong.Firstly seomoz shows 2 links for my site... Which is wrong. Google shows alot more. However the most noticable problem so far is Opensite explorer. When i type in the web address it shows "No Data Available for this URL" The site is more then a year old and has a few links, can anybody tell me what the problem may be?
Moz Pro | | Ev840